Real-world use cases (how teams use it)

Marketing Automation

Systems: Klaviyo, Omnisend, Braze, HubSpot Marketing.
Why: Abandoned cart flows + intent-based nurturing.
Example: A shopper adds sneakers and changes quantities (event sc.carts/update). Your automation waits 60 minutes and, if no purchase event happens afterward (e.g., paid order), triggers abandoned cart messages.

Business Intelligence (BI) & funnel analytics

Systems: GA4, Segment, Mixpanel, Amplitude, BigQuery/Snowflake.
Why: Measure “wanted to buy” vs “bought” and spot checkout blockers.
Example: Thousands of carts remove a product right after shipping is calculated. Insight: shipping cost is a conversion barrier. Action: test free-shipping thresholds or bundles.

Real-time personalization (Recommendations & Merchandising)

Systems: Nosto, Dynamic Yield, Algolia Recommend, Custom Engines.
Why: Dynamic cross-sell / up-sell based on what’s already in the cart.
Example: A shopper adds a DSLR camera. The site starts recommending compatible accessories and bundles.

Customer Support & Live Chat (context to close sales)

Systems: Gorgias, Zendesk, Intercom, Freshdesk.
Why: Contextual help without adding friction.
Example: A shopper chats about a coupon issue. The agent sees the current cart and can proactively resolve the issue to prevent abandonment.

Which events does this ShopifyConnector Extension enable?

sc.carts/create: when a cart is created.
sc.carts/update: when a cart changes (items, quantities, discounts, etc.).
